Hi team,

Before I hand off the 3.2 release, please note the humidity sensor drift reported on Verdana controllers in the Elmbrook trial site. Drift exceeds 4% after roughly ten days of continuous operation; firmware 3.2.1 adds an automatic recalibration cycle every 72 hours. Support should advise growers to install 3.2.1 and trigger a manual recalibration once. The hotfix bundle must be verified before distribution, so I'm including the signing key used for the 3.2.1 packages below.

release key, fahof-yagap: bky3_m5d

Heads up, contractors: we've swapped the old swing gates at Dornick House for shiny new turnstiles, so the usual wave-at-reception routine won't cut it anymore. You'll need to badge through like everyone else. Day passes are issued at the front desk, but if you arrive before 07:30, reception won't be staffed yet. In that case, use the side turnstile nearest the bike racks and punch in the following access code.

turnstile pass: bdg-YEOZLM-79341408

Ticket: Slimmed image breaks runtime on Pellarc build agents.

Repro steps:
1. Build the hollowed image with the strip-layers profile enabled.
2. Push to the staging registry and deploy to the canary pool.
3. Container exits with a missing shared-library error within ten seconds.

Expected: parity with the full image. Actual: crash loop. Suspect the trim step removes the resolver libs. To pull the failing image from the staging registry, authenticate with the token below.

session JWT of tawip-kajog = eyJhbGciOiJIUzI1NiIsInR5cCI6IkpXVCJ9.eyJzdWIiOiI2dKYGGIn0.afsnASii